I advise anyone who wish to retire to Western Malaysia (capital Kuala Lumpur) to check out the alternative retirement options in either Sabah or Sarawak (East Malaysia). You will find these alternatives financially more favourable than West Malaysia. The good thing about this option is this major fact. Once you receive your Sabah or Sarawak retirement visa it is also VALID for West Malaysia allowing you to live there if you choose to do so. However, to retain the visa, you will need to prove you have also spent a certain amount of days in a year within the state issuing the visa. So, for those of you who do not have hundreds of thousands sitting in some bank account this could be your dream ticket. Best of luck.

    Mm2h do offer a long term - 5 to 15 years temporary PR actually. Just for living here without any hassle to renew the visa. Not a real PR status aka mypr ( red i/c ) or preparation for citizenship.

    Anyway please don't be confused with these 2 PR . 1. Pas Residen ( temporary & renewable ) & 2. Permanent Residence ( another step to apply a fully citizenship ).
